Emergency Water Extraction
When you experience a water emergency, every minute counts. Our team responds quickly to extract standing water and prevent further damage. We use advanced equipment to remove water, dry surfaces, and prevent mold growth.
Structural Drying Process
After water extraction, our team uses a specialized drying process to dry out your property’s structure. This involves using dehumidifiers, air movers, and other equipment to remove moisture and prevent further damage.
Moisture Detection and Monitoring
To ensure that your property is fully dry and safe, our team uses specialized equipment to detect and monitor moisture levels. This includes using th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ters to identify any remaining moisture.
Sewage Cleanup
In the event of a sewage backup or overflow, our team is equipped to handle the cleanup and restoration. This includes removing contaminated water, disinfecting surfaces, and restoring your property to its original condition.

Emergency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sink overflow on tile floor | Yes | No | DIY is usually fine for small, contained messes. |
| Flooded basement with standing water | No | Yes | Standing water can cause serious damage and health risks. |
| Wet drywall behind cabinets | No | Yes | Wet drywall can hide mold growth and structural damage. |
| Leaking roof after a storm | No | Yes | A leaking roof can cause serious damage and safety hazards. |
| Hidden water damage behind walls | No | Yes | Hidden water damage can cause structural issues and health risks. |
| Large-scale flood damage | No | Yes | Large-scale flood damage needs professional equipment and expertise to restore safely. |

Emergency Damage Restoration Cost in the 98039 Area
The cost of emergency damage restoration can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. In the 98039 area, pr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the situation. Factors that affect cost include the size of the affected area, the type of damage, and the level of restoration required.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of water damage |
| Structural Drying Process |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, level of drying required |
| Moisture Detection and Monitoring |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, level of moisture detected |
| Sewage Cleanup |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of sewage damage |
| Basement Flood Recovery |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, level of damage |
| Mold Inspection and Testing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, level of mold growth |

How do I know if I have hidden water damage?
Hidden water damage can be difficult to detect, but there are some common signs to look out for. These include water stains, warping or buckling of wood, and musty odors. If you suspect you have hidden water damage, it’s essential to call a professional to assess and address the issue.
